Find a NOS or rebuilt Delco Remy, the gear reduction ones usually give better service after being rebuilt. Or buy two imports for the same price and have a spare. The ones from Taiwan are generally better than the mainland ones. The imported ones are usually new and no core is required. 27mt is the original, 28mt is the gear reduction, if i remember correctly. Both are available in 12v and 24v, so make sure you order the one you want.
